Price, access & features

DetailRoHims & Hers
Mom-Tested Score86/100 · B+83/100 · B
Overall rank#4#6
SemaglutideNot disclosed$199/mo
TirzepatideNot disclosedNot disclosed
CoverageMulti-stateAll 50 states
Brand-name accessYesCompounded only
Oral / sublingualYesInjection only

Ro

Ranked #4 · Grade B+

What we like

  • Real brand-name (Wegovy/Zepbound) access and hands-on insurance navigation
  • Oral options and a genuinely smooth, well-built app experience
  • Deep clinical infrastructure behind it

The caveats

  • Won't show compounded pricing up front — you finish the quiz first
  • Premium positioning; the brand path can get expensive fast
  • Big-platform feel — less like a person, more like a portal

Hims & Hers

Ranked #6 · Grade B

What we like

  • Recognizable brand with an explicit women's (Hers) front door
  • Nationwide, with a genuinely easy app onboarding
  • Simple, mass-market signup that doesn't feel clinical or scary

The caveats

  • Tirzepatide pricing isn't consistently disclosed up front
  • Less depth behind the branding than a dedicated program
  • Support is app-ticket style rather than a named person
